My.Games announced the definitive closure of Warface: Clutch, a free multiplayer first-person shooter that was present on several platforms. The title, initially developed by Crytek and currently managed by My.Games, will have its servers deactivated in stages throughout 2026. The decision affects PC, PS4, Xbox One, Xbox 360 and Nintendo Switch players, with in-game purchases already blocked since February 26, 2026.

The game remains accessible with all previously purchased content until the shutdown dates. The PC version’s servers will be shut down on May 27, 2026, while the console versions remain operational until August 25, 2026. Após these deadlines, the game loses all online functionality and can no longer be played, as it depends on a constant connection to the servers.

Official announcement from the developer

My.Games explained that the measure results from internal assessments on the long-term sustainability of the project. The company chose to redirect resources towards new developments and future initiatives. The shutdown process began immediately with the disabling of payments and in-game purchases.

Players who owned items, virtual currency, or progress retain full access until final shutdown. The developer reinforced that customer support remains active throughout the period until the end of the servers.

History and trajectory of the game

Originally released for PC in 2013, Warface gained a loyal player base with its free-to-play model and focus on cooperative and competitive modes. Crytek led the initial development, and the project later passed to Blackwood Games before reaching My.Games as the current publisher.

The expansion for consoles took place in 2018, with the port for PS4, followed by versions for Xbox One and Nintendo Switch in 2020. The title has accumulated millions of hours played globally over more than a decade, highlighted by regular updates to maps, weapons and seasonal events.

Affected platforms and detailed timeline

The PC versions, including first-party launchers and Steam, end on May 27, 2026. Isso includes the gradual removal of the game from digital stores, although it remains visible in libraries of those who have already downloaded it.

  • Versions for consoles (PS4, Xbox One, Xbox 360 and Nintendo Switch) continue until August 25, 2026.
  • After shutdown, the download will no longer be available on any platform.
  • All online services, including multiplayer, PvP and cooperative PvE, will cease to function permanently.
